About J. Gregory McHone

J. Gregory McHone is a scholar working on Geophysics, Paleontology and Earth-Surface Processes, having authored 17 papers that have together received 720 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Geological and Geochemical Analysis (11 papers),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(7 papers) and Paleontology and Stratigraphy of Fossils (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Geophysics (622 citations), Paleontology (156 citations) and Earth-Surface Processes (101 citations). J. Gregory McHone has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Canada and France. Frequent co-authors include J. Robert Butler, C. Ruppel, Paul R. Renne, Renaud Merle, A. A. Nemchin, Laurie Reisberg, G. Bellieni, John H. Puffer, Hervé Bertrand and Massimo Chiaradia. Their work appears in journals such as Geology, Tectonophysics and Geological Society of America Bulletin.
